Let’s Make it together
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Spray a round baking pan with non-stick cooking spray to ensure easy removal later.
Prepare the Dough: Roll out your pizza dough on a lightly floured surface until it’s about ½ inch thick. Cut into squares or strips for easy pulling later.
Create the Garlic Butter Mixture: In a small saucepan over low heat, melt butter and add minced garlic. Stir until fragrant but not browned—this takes about 2 minutes.
Add Cheese and Seasoning: Mix shredded mozzarella cheese with chopped parsley, salt, and pepper in a bowl. This mixture will be stuffed between the dough pieces.
Assemble Your Wreath: Take each piece of dough and dip it into the garlic butter before placing them in the pan. Layer them around in a circular pattern until completely filled.
Bake to Perfection: Place your assembled wreath in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es or until golden brown on top. The aroma will be divine!
Serve Warm and Enjoy!: Allow cooling for just a few minutes before serving. Pull apart each piece and watch everyone dive in eagerly!

Storing & Reheating
Store leftovers in an airtight container at room temperature for up to two days. To reheat, pop it in a preheated oven at 350°F for about 10 minutes to restore that fresh-baked goodness.

Pull Apart Garlic Bread Wreath
- Total Time: 50 minutes
- Yield: Approximately 12 servings 1x

Ingredients
- 1 lb pizza dough
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ter
- 2 cups shredded mozzarella cheese
- 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1/4 tsp freshly cracked black pepper
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C) and spray a round baking pan with non-stick cooking spray.
- Roll out pizza dough on a floured surface to ½ inch thick; cut into squares or strips.
- In a saucepan over low heat, melt butter and stir in minced garlic for about 2 minutes until fragrant.
- Combine mozzarella cheese, parsley, salt, and pepper in a bowl.
- Dip each piece of dough into garlic butter and layer them in a circular pattern in the baking pan.
- Bake for 25-30 minutes until golden brown and serve warm.
- Prep Time: 20 minutes
- Cook Time: 30 minutes
- Category: Appetizer
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
